Verified
Jackson Memorial Foundation Green Market
3.7
(7 reviews)1611 NW 12th Avenue
Miami, FL 33136
Products Available
Payment Methods
Location
Loading map...
Reviews
Sign in to leave a review for this market
Sign InNo reviews yet. Be the first to review!
Other Markets in Miami
View more farmers markets in Miami, FL